Types of Rocket Launchers
Before buying a rocket launcher, it’s essential to understand the different types available. Here are some of the most common types:
- Guided Missile Launchers: These launchers fire guided missiles that can be programmed to target specific coordinates. They are commonly used by military forces and are highly effective against armored targets.
- Unguided Rocket Launchers: These launchers fire unguided rockets that are designed to cause area damage. They are commonly used by military forces for battlefield support and are also popular among recreational users.
- Air-to-Air Missile Launchers: These launchers fire air-to-air missiles that are designed to intercept and destroy aircraft. They are commonly used by military forces for air defense and are highly complex systems.
- Ground-to-Air Missile Launchers: These launchers fire ground-to-air missiles that are designed to intercept and destroy aircraft. They are commonly used by military forces for air defense and are highly complex systems.
- Recreational Rocket Launchers: These launchers are designed for recreational use and are commonly used by enthusiasts for target practice and other forms of entertainment.
